11th June 2020 by The British Florists Association. The dictionary definition of a freelancer is ‘self-employed and hired to work for different companies on particular assignments.’. A freelance florist is someone who works for other florists and floral companies on specific jobs. Becoming a wedding florist involves a combination of education, practical experience, and a passion for flowers and design. Here is a snapshot of the pathway to the career: High School Diploma or Equivalent. Most entry-level wedding florist positions require a high school diploma or equivalent. Complete a floral design education program at an AIFD Education Partner, an approved State Floral Association or an SAIFD Chapter (AIFD Student Chapter) and earn a score of 80 percent or higher on the Professional Floral Design Evaluation (PFDE) online test.

The FDI Certified Floral Designer status is achieved with 160-hours of intensive training paired with independent study and practice.The traditional way to become a florist was to first find work in a florist shop, perhaps as work experience and from there, your employer might set you up with an apprenticeship. An apprenticeship in Floristry is still an excellent way to go if you can find a florist to take you on as an apprentice. They all have exams. These qualifications are known for their high floristry skill level combined with academic and business knowledge. City and Guilds Level 2 Technical Certificate in Floristry. City and Guilds Level 3 Advanced Technical Diploma in Floristry. City and Guilds Level 4 Higher Diploma in Floristry (ICSF) (HDF) Becoming a Florist in the UK certainly takes a lot of work. The training and qualifications that – although not essential to become a florist – are available take time and patience to complete. Even after that, however, the graft doesn’t end.
